Porbably still the best yellow of David Austin's English roses, named after the man who did more than anyone else to reintroduce old garden roses to popularity. The blooms are a bright yellow and full, borne in clusters of 3 - 9 and long stems. Can be trained as a short climber or pillar rose.

Graham Thomas®
Type: Shrub
Registered Name: AUSmas
AKA: English Yellow, Graham Stuart Thomas, Graham Thomas
Height: 8 ft.
Spread: 5 ft.
Blooming: Repeat Blooming
Fragrance: Strong_Fragrance.
Disease Resistance: Very Disease Resistant
Year Introduced: 1983
Hybridizer: Austin
Hardiness: Zone_5
RIR Rating: 8.2
Flower Size & Form: 4½ inch double blooms, cupped, borne in clusters of 3 - 9.
Garden Usage: Specimen Plant, Landscape Shrub, Climber, Pillar Rose
